You are on page 1of 2

ORACLE SQL

Miniworld.
We need to organize the data of an entertainment company
specialized in the production of films.

For each company, we want to know the data of the company:


name, telephone number and email to contact the company.
The company has a boss who directs it. The boss can have
one or more companies, but each company can only have one
boss.

The films that the company produces, we need to know the


title, duration and genre. The company can produce none or
many films, and each film can only be produced by one
company.

In addition, each film has a register where recording:


- Date of start recording the film.
- Date of finished recording the film.
- Name of the director who directed it.

Many actors participate in the films. For each actor we


want to know:
- Full name.
- NIF.
- Phone number.
- Date of birth.
- Start date of participation in the film. (StartDate)
- End date of participation in the film. (EndDate)
- Numbers of awards (awards) they won, with the name of
the award and the year when they won it.

Each actor can participate in one or more films, and each


film participate many actors.

You might also like